Interpret data in tables
Free printable Grade 1 math worksheet for "Interpret data in tables" — practice data and graphs. No-prep, print or assign online.
This worksheet helps Grade 1 students practice interpreting data organized in tables. Teachers can use it to reinforce data literacy skills by guiding students to extract and analyze information from tabular displays. It supports foundational understanding of data and graphs, enabling young learners to make sense of data in a clear, structured format.
Learning objectives
- Read and understand data presented in simple tables
- Answer questions based on data shown in tables
- Compare quantities using information from tables
